Say 70 degrees ambient? I just wanted to get a general idea of the stable lumen level I could count on for a long while
ZozzV6
(ZozzV6)
615
The Emisar D4S can run almost stable at around 1000 lumens. This is a bit bigger and more leds at same lumen gives better efficiency. So my guesstimate is a bit over 1000 lumens maybe 1200 it can run stable and barely warming up.
Is that 1000lm with X-PL HIs though probably? High CRI SST-20s will make a lot more heat at the same output.
ZozzV6
(ZozzV6)
617
Yes the D4S was XP-L HI. Then with high CRI SST20 it will be closer to 7-900 lumens
djozz
(djozz)
618
The SST-20 lags a lot behind the XP-L Hi in efficiency when at direct drive, but at the lower regulated modes the difference is less.
